WebMaryland’s unemployment tax is charged on the first $8,500 of each employee’s salary each year. New employers will pay a 2.3% tax rate, and established employers pay rates between 2.2% and 13.5%. You’ll have to file quarterly wage reports and pay your unemployment tax each quarter. You’ll need to file your report online or by calling ... WebStep 3: enter an amount for dependents.The old W4 used to ask for the number of dependents. The new W4 asks for a dollar amount. Here’s how to calculate it: If your total income will be $200k or less ($400k if married) multiply the number of children under 17 by $2,000 and other dependents by $500. Add up the total.
